SJSH - Sumo Japanese Steak House
SJSH stands for Sumo Japanese Steak House
Here you will find, what does SJSH stand for in Institution under Education category.
Popular queries with answer
How to abbreviate Sumo Japanese Steak House? Sumo Japanese Steak House can be abbreviated as SJSH What does SJSH stand for? SJSH stands for Sumo Japanese Steak House. What does Sumo Japanese Steak House mean?Sumo Japanese Steak House is an expansion of SJSH
